F.Y.I. I have been using a Rocket TT 650 for the last year and have had no problems. I’m one of those “lightweights” at 5’8" and 145 lbs…just to give you an idea of my personal specs. for later reference (see below).

Just out of curiousity, on what exact part of the beam are you experiencing these “cracks”. Is it the part closest to the frame, or visa versa (towards the seat)?

If closest to the frame, it could be “over tightening” of either the upper , or lower pivot assembly. Manufacturer specs. indicate to tighten the upper and lower pivot assemblies to 75 in/lbs. It has baffled me that some people will spend thousands of dollars on a bike, but won’t invest perhaps a hundred or so dollars on a good torque wrench…which I have found to be an invaluable tool, owning a Softride.

If towards the seat, I am left questioning if it is either a manufacturer defect…or, (no rudeness intended) rider weight. Rocket beams are generally rated for riders 200 lbs or less. If you’re under the 200 lbs., do you tend to have a “masher” riding style, or do you feel as if your legs are spinning in circles on the Softride. “Mashers” will tend to have a noticeable bounce (pogo effect) and I can only speculate that this would put extra stress upon the beam.
